1. Reset Network Settings through the iPhone Settings App
The first way to reset network settings on your iPhone is through the Settings App. Navigate to the Settings and select General. Scroll down to select Reset. You will find an option to Reset Network Settings. Tap on it, and your network settings will be reset. It is a straightforward method available at your fingertips.

3. Reset Network Settings with the "Reset All Settings" Option
The third approach is to utilize the “Reset All Settings” option. Visit the Settings app, then choose General. Scroll until you find Reset. Now choose Reset All Settings. This method will reset all settings on your iPhone, not only network settings. It’s a broader solution to solve multiple issues.
4. Reset Network Settings by Erasing All Content and Settings
The fourth method involves Erasing All Content and Settings. Open the Settings App. Select General, then Reset. Choose Erase All Content and Settings. This method will not only reset network settings but also remove all data. So, ensure to back up your device before proceeding.

FAQs
Q: Will resetting network settings delete my data?
Resetting network settings won’t delete personal data. However, the “Erase All Content and Settings” method will erase all data.
Q: Can I reset network settings without a password?
No, you will need your iPhone password to reset network settings.
Q: Does resetting network settings affect text messages?
No, resetting network settings does not delete text messages.
Q: What does resetting network settings do?
It erases all network settings, returning them to factory defaults. It can fix connectivity issues.
Q: Can I reverse network settings reset?
No, once you have reset your network settings, it cannot be reversed.
